A Predictive Modeling Specialist in Portland earns a median of $160,000 in 2026. That is 10% above the national average. The range runs from $121,000 to $211,000, and where you land depends on your experience, your skills, and how well you negotiate. What you should know

The Predictive Modeling Specialist landscape in Portland is not what most salary sites will tell you. Portland's tech scene is anchored by Intel's semiconductor campus and a strong cluster of sportswear and creative companies including Nike and Adidas. The city attracts professionals who value work life balance and sustainability. Salaries are moderate compared to Seattle, but the lower cost of living makes Portland a solid value proposition. Predictive modeling specialists earn salaries driven by the business value of their models and the complexity of domains they work in. Insurance, credit risk, and demand forecasting roles pay the highest premiums. Specialists who can quantify the ROI of their models in dollar terms negotiate 10 to 20% above standard offers.

Junior predictive modelers earn $110,000 to $130,000. Mid-level specialists with domain expertise reach $145,000 to $192,000. Senior modelers and lead scientists earn $200,000 to $260,000, while chief analytics officers and VP-level roles can command $280,000 to $380,000. In Portland, cost of living sits near the national average, so the numbers you see are roughly what you keep.

Base salary is not the full picture. Financial services firms offer bonuses of 20 to 35% tied to model performance and business impact. Tech companies substitute equity worth 15 to 25% of base salary. Some insurers and lenders offer model performance bonuses based on predictive accuracy improvements. And on the tax side: oregon has no sales tax, but state income tax rates climb to 9.9%. Portland adds a local arts tax and metro supportive housing tax. Factor these into your net pay calculations. When someone quotes you $160,000, ask what the total package looks like. The gap between base and total comp is where real money hides.

On negotiation: Highlight your willingness to work hybrid in Portland's tech campuses. Intel, Nike, and other major employers reward in person collaboration with higher compensation bands. Common questions.

Quantitative finance and insurance actuarial modeling pay the highest, with total compensation often reaching $250,000 to $400,000 for senior specialists. Healthcare predictive modeling and retail demand forecasting follow, while nonprofit and government sectors pay 30 to 40% below industry averages.

Yes, specialists who combine classical statistics with modern ML earn premiums in regulated industries where model interpretability is required. Expertise in both logistic regression and gradient boosting methods commands 8 to 12% higher pay than ML-only or statistics-only backgrounds.
